The Milwaukee Bucks are one win away from matching the franchise record of 16 straight and aren’t showing any signs of letting up. The Bucks will try to power their way to another victory when they host the struggling New Orleans Pelicans on Wednesday. Milwaukee, which set the franchise record with 16 consecutive wins spread over two seasons in 1973, is tied for the best record in the NBA entering play on Tuesday and turned in another stellar defensive effort in Monday’s 110-101 triumph over the Orlando Magic. “My rookie year we won 15 games. Now we won 15 in a row,” Bucks star forward Giannis Antetokounmpo told reporters. “We can still extend it. But at the end of the day, the job’s not done. We got to keep playing hard. We got to keep playing together. We got to keep moving individually. Keep improving as a team. We got a long way to go.”

The Pelicans are on the other end of the spectrum and suffered their ninth straight loss when Derrick Rose knocked down a last-second shot in a 105-103 setback at home against Detroit. “I don’t know if it’s getting worse but there’s no moral victories, so we don’t have anything tangible that we can hang our hat on,” Pelicans coach Alvin Gentry told reporters. “Just playing close – that would be great if we were in a horseshoe contest, but we’re not. We can’t play close. We have to find a way to make enough plays to win the game and we haven’t done that. It’s getting to be a very frustrating thing for us.”

New Orleans last won on Nov. 21 but is trying not to let the lengthy slide get the team down. “Honestly, I feel like this is basketball and you go through it,” Pelicans point guard Jrue Holiday told reporters. “If it’s on a personal level or on a team level, you have to withstand it and try to push through it either way. It’s about the same thing, really. I think as a group we are very positive and even tonight everyone is encouraged, and we did a lot of great things, so we have to keep sticking to that.” Holiday is doing his part to pull his team through while averaging 21.1 points during the slide and forward Brandon Ingram scored 31 in Monday’s setback.

Milwaukee won its previous four games by an average of 34.3 points before fighting through a defensive battle and holding Orlando to 38 percent from the floor on Monday. “It’s good to play close games,” Antetokounmpo told reporters. “You learn from that. You get used to being in close games and not always winning by 20, by 30. We still got the win. We grinded it out. We played defense. But I think the two days in between made us a little rusty.” Antetokounmpo didn’t show much rust while collecting 32 points on 12-of-22 shooting, 15 rebounds and eight assists in the victory.

Bucks C Brook Lopez scored in single digits in each of his last four games and is 10-of-30 from the floor in that span.

Pelicans SG JJ Redick managed three points on 1-of-10 shooting on Monday.

Milwaukee took the two meetings last season by an average of 12.5 points.
